Phoenix is the fifth largest city in the country. It is 1200 feet in
elevation and located in the heart of the Sonoran Desert. Phoenix was incorporated in
1881, 31 years before Arizona became the 48th state of the Union. The
name “Phoenix” came from a prediction by one of the town’s founders that
a great city would rise from the ashes of the ancient Hohokam Indian
Settlement. The Hohokam Indians had lived in the area from the 300’s BC
until the 1400’s developing an advanced civilization and practicing natural
medicine.
